Solve for X Talk: Collaborative Science by Adrien Treuille

This talk describes Foldit and EteRNA, a series of remarkable new scientific discovery games Adrien has helped create. These games lead us to wonder: how many unknown `Kasparovs` are out there on the Internet - potential experts at tasks they never knew existed? Is this the future of expertise?

Adrien Treuille is an Assistant Professor of computer science and robotics at Carnegie Mellon. He researches scientific challenges through multi-player on-line games such as Foldit (protein folding) and EteRNA (nano-engineering).
